Abstract

The present work concern with the comprehensive study of heat transfer from a horizontal heated cylinder rotating in water coefficient. Above this critical value, the heat transfer coefficient is just a function of Earlier work done by Researcher has shown the importance of the critical Reynolds number in determining the heat transfer Reynolds and Prandtl number while Grashof number has negligible effect in the heat transfer coefficient. The work has shown the variation of Nusselt number with different angular position on the cylinder circumference with peak value of local Nusselt number at the bottom and lowest at the top for a stationary cylinder, and the variation tend to shift on the graph as Reynold number is increased with lowest Nu number going more down and highest Nu number going up. This variation tends to flatten out with increase in Reynold number.
